Join GCPL and licensed professional counselor, Mazi Robinson, to discuss the effects COVID has had on our mental and emotional wellbeing and how we can continue moving forward in health and wellness.
Living through the COVID-19 pandemic has stretched us in ways we never thought possible. We have experienced loss, unthinkable change, and unprecedented uncertainty. This experience is requiring more of us and requiring that we develop new and healthier coping strategies. Join GCPL and licensed professional counselor, Mazi Robinson, as we discuss why COVID has been so taxing on our mental and emotional wellbeing and how we can continue moving forward in health and wellness.
Mazi Robinson is a licensed professional counselor and speaker specializing in helping women discover their true voice as they navigate self worth/self esteem challenges, relationship concerns, and life stage transitions. Mazi is the Founder and Director of Cultivate. Through its counseling center and bi-monthly gatherings, Cultivate encourages women to cultivate joy, courage, and freedom in their lives as they pursue emotional, mental, and spiritual health.
